PhD Novel concepts for electrolyte characterization from automotive cells
Who we are
Our mission has started. We are starting our own battery cell production in Battery Valley in Salzgitter and ramping up our headquarters for global cell production. The CTO organization takes care of the battery cell development. Our responsibility includes research, predevelopment of materials and components, series development, prototyping, testing and analysis of battery cells.
Your role and key responsibilities
Development and establishment of innovative analytical methods for the qualitative and quantitative characterization of electrolytes in automotive battery cells
Application and further development of chromatography and mass spectrometric methods for the analysis of complex electrolyte matrices
Planning, execution and evaluation of demanding laboratory tests on highly developed analytical instruments in compliance with relevant safety standards
Processing, interpretation and data-based evaluation of complex analytical data sets in an interdisciplinary context
Independent organization and implementation of the doctoral project including method optimization and documentation of the results
Presentation and publication of research results in international and interdisciplinary scientific environments
The final doctoral thesis topic is determined together with the professor (m/f/d). The prerequisite for cooperation is a confirmation of supervision and the confirmed topic by the professor (m/f/d) of a university or research institution authorized to award doctorates.

Are you a battery believer?
PowerCo was founded in 2022 to become a global battery champion. Headquartered in Germany, we are currently ramping up gigafactories in Salzgitter, Valencia and St. Thomas in Canada with a total volume of up to 200 GWh. We are integrating the entire value chain and building a supply chain as local as possible. With that we are driving the development of a strong, sustainable battery industry in Europe and North America.
